When it comes to how much to save for emergencies, the amount can rely on your predicament and desires. An frequently-cited guideline is 3 to 6 months' truly worth of crisis financial savings, but you might preserve kind of depending on your regular monthly bills and how effortlessly you'd have the ability to change lost earnings.
